Provenance
(Copy 1) Ms. annotations in pencil throughout text.
Provenance
(Copy 1) Ms. previous shelfmarks in pencil and previous library label with ms. shelfmarks in pencil and ink.
Provenance
(Copy 1) Loose ms. postcard with ms. note: "This book, presented to [Eton] College Reading Room by George Orwell in 1920, was discovered by P. A. Hopkins in Reading Room 22/3/72, M. C. Meredith".
Provenance
(Copy 1) Loose label of Eton College Library.
Provenance
(Copy 1) Ms. inscription: "Presented to Eton College Library by E. A. Blair [George Orwell] ; ms. inscription: "Eric A. Blair [George Orwell], June, 1920".
